To qualify for the role you must have, including deep experience in
one or more technical tax areas
- A bachelor's degree in a related field, supported by significant
tax, business or financial planning experience
- A CPA certification or membership in The Bar
- Minimum of 5 years of work experience in professional services or
professional tax organization
- A thorough understanding of estate and wealth planning
- Experience with federal and state personal and trust taxation
- Experience with flow through entities (S-Corps, Partnerships,
LLC's)
- Experience with C-Corps including income tax provisions and
consolidated federal and state tax returns
- Excellent collaboration and negotiation skills, and the
confidence to challenge senior colleagues and stakeholders from a
diverse range of backgrounds
- A thorough understanding of automated tax processing systems
- A commitment to continuing your learning

What we offer
We offer a comprehensive compensation and benefits package where
you'll be rewarded based on your performance and recognized for the
value you bring to the business. The salary range for this job in
most geographic locations in the US is $94,100 to $172,500. The
salary range for New York City Metro Area, Washington State and
California (excluding Sacramento) is $ 112,900 to $196,000.
Individual salaries within those ranges are determined through a
wide variety of factors including but not limited to education,
experience, knowledge, skills and geography. In addition, our Total
Rewards package includes medical and dental coverage, pension and
401(k) plans, and a wide range of paid time off options. Under our
flexible vacation policy, you'll decide how much vacation time you
need based on your own personal circumstances. You'll also be
granted time off for designated EY Paid Holidays, Winter/Summer
breaks, Personal/Family Care, and other leaves of absence when
needed to support your physical, financial, and emotional
well-being.
